Hell or High Water

THE GIST: Facing the imminent foreclosure of their ranch, two brothers go on a narrowly tailored bank robbing spree, targeting only one bank (the one holding their mortgage), small branches, and not taking huge amounts. Their goal is to steal enough to pay off the mortgage. A skilled and uncompromising Texas Ranger is on their tail with his trusted partner.

Hell or High Water is a crime/action movie that, given its locales, often feels like a modern day western as well.

Chris Pine and Ben Foster play the brothers, chased by Jeff Bridges and Gil Birmingham. They all do a great job.

THE BOTTOM LINE: A relentless game of cat-and-mouse with great acting and a cool bad-boy vibe underneath it all. Very good indeed.
